Hi there,

I'm new to the frequent flyer stuff, so I was wondering:
we (me + partner + baby) will be flying to Malaysia in the summer with Qatar. I noticed Qatar has a special family program, but wouldn't it be more rewardable if we would both join the privilege club (and book separately) instead of only one of us with the family program (and thus only 25% of the points)?

Thanks!
Babs

Mumsonflipflops welcome to FlyerTalk and especially to the QR forum.

In the family program the main member receives the full Qmiles and Qpoints due but other members of the family receive reduced Qmiles and no Qpoints.
Also remember that Qmiles can be transferred, at a cost, between member accounts.

If you both are going to be regular fliers then separate accounts would be the best. In fact separate membership would probably be the best anyway.

QR ticket cancellation?

Hi guys,

I have a few basic questions regarding QR ticket cancellation. I have not been able to find the answers elsewhere.

Back in January, I have booked promo J tickets for 2 pax return on the same PNR.

Cancellation fee is given as 500 USD according to the fare rules.

1: Is the cancellation fee per person?
2: Is the cancellation fee for one-way or return?
3: Is it possible to cancel only for one traveller or must the PNR be fully cancelled?

Thanks in advance :-)

flyer8000 welcome to FlyerTalk and especially to the QR forum.

1. The cancellation fees are per person as are the other change fees.
2. Only one cancellation fee will be charged if you cancel 1, 2 or all flights on a reservation for a person at the same time. Within the fare rules there is usually a statement such as 'The maximum cancellation cost per person is USD nnn' This varies from ticket class to ticket class so it is pretty specific to your reservation.
3. Yes you can cancel one person on a multi-person reservation without disturbing the other passengers whatsoever.
